Output 6de22fc0673ed559bc00de63e2ea1cc713015d0a1d7ec7d25b5f858988462666:4

value
19528584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d23962e91865c1672d698420ee52d9a359662366 OP_EQUAL
address
3Lraa6vg8g95j7DmYVkUPZ4DU6Gk98Bkpn
transaction
6de22fc0673ed559bc00de63e2ea1cc713015d0a1d7ec7d25b5f858988462666
spent
true